Chechen rebels refute Abu al-Walid death report

"Information that Abu al-Walid, an Arab field commander, was killed by the Russian military is contrary to fact," claimed a source closely connected with the entourage of Aslan Maskhadov, the leader of the Chechen resistance.

"As to Russian mass media, they constantly claimed Shamil Basayev was dead, as well as Dokku Umarov and other Chechen field commanders. The same is with Abu al-Walid, who was alleged to be "dead" in the spring of this year. At that time he was said to be drawn in the river. At present, I can confirm Abu al-Walid is alive commanding his combat unit located in a base over there in the mountainous districts of the republic," the source asserts.

To remind, Chechnya's military commandant's office alleged the death of Abu al-Walid, who is called a main financier of the Chechen rebels, in the vicinities of the Neftiyanka settlement, the Vedeno district of the republic, on November 17.
